Jim, I have to disgaree with you a little bit. The dangerous ice conditions on Lake Erie are well known to local fisherman. It's more like an ocean than a Lake. The ice sometimes piles up 30-feet as the various plates drift into each over, so the unstable nature of it is apparent to even a newbie.
